AI Engineering: Agents

In this course you’ll learn to work with reasoning models to build production-grade AI agents that can autonomously tackle complex workflows, from deep analysis to support agents. Learn to architect and evaluate robust systems that combine LLMs, tools, memory, and planning to ship real-world applications.

LLM apps: Evaluation

Develop techniques for building, optimizing, and scaling AI evaluators with minimal human input. Learn to build reliable evaluation pipelines for LLM applications by combining programmatic checks with LLM-based judges.

RAG++ : From POC to production

Practical RAG techniques for engineers: learn production-ready solutions from industry experts to optimize performance, cut costs, and enhance the accuracy and relevance of your applications.

Developer’s guide to LLM prompting

This course covers everything you need to get started with prompt engineering, from system prompts and structural techniques to model-specific strategies. Using a text-understanding use case, you will gain experience with code and industry knowledge.

LLM engineering: Structured outputs

Improve your LLM engineering skills with Jason Liu, the author of the Instructor library. Learn about structured JSON output handling, function calling, complex validations with Pydantic and more in this short and helpful course!

Building LLM-powered apps

Learn how to build LLM-powered applications using LLM APIs, Langchain and Weights & Biases LLM tooling. This course will guide you through the entire process of designing, experimenting, and evaluating LLM-based apps.

Training and fine-tuning LLMs

Learn to harness the power of LLMs with our comprehensive course. Discover the importance and history of LLMs, explore their architecture, training techniques, and fine-tuning methods. Gain hands-on experience with practical recipes from Jonathan Frankle (MosaicML), and other industry leaders,and learn cutting-edge techniques like LoRA and Prefix Tuning. Perfect for machine learning engineers, data scientists, researchers, and NLP enthusiasts. Stay ahead of the curve and become an expert in LLMs.

Weights & Biases 101: Weave

This course introduces Weave by Weights & Biases, a toolkit for developing Generative AI applications. Learn to log, debug, and evaluate language model workflows, ensuring accurate and consistent results across your projects.